This was on 9.0-CURRENT from last September. Upgrading to last weeks HEAD has solved the problem for us. The system is heavily loaded both on CPU, memory and disk, and since the original patch was committed back in October, my guess is that it was this specific commit that solved the issue. I'd recommend people still experiencing this issue to upgrade to a system that includes this change, be it 8.0-STABLE or 7.2-STABLE after January 8, or manually merging it.
